Tips for Choosing a key cutting in Loughshinny

Whether you are locked out of your car, house, or need a new set of locks set up, you’ll want to make certain to hire a trustworthy locksmith. BBB suggests discovering a reliable locksmith prior to one is needed.

Locksmithing generally needs some kind of apprenticeship, though formal education can vary anywhere from a certificate to a diploma from an engineering college. Locksmiths can have a physical shop or be mobile. Numerous locksmiths work on not simply locks themselves, however other existing door hardware, consisting of door hinges, frame repairs, or making secrets. Associated Locksmiths of America (aloa.org) is a worldwide company of locksmiths and other physical security experts. There is an application process, background check, and application and charges fees which need to be present in order to sign up with.

Tips for Choosing a Locksmith:

  • Request Recommendations. Contact friends, member of the family, and neighbors for recommendations of trustworthy locksmiths in your area. Make certain to confirm the physical address of any locksmith you find and make certain the address is actually local. Go to bbb.org/indy for a listing of certified locksmiths, to read BBB Business Reviews and Customer Reviews from previous consumers. Make sure the business does not have any unanswered/unresolved complaints.
  • Call business. Be wary if business answers the phone with a generic expression like “locksmith services”. Ask what their legal business name is and if they are not able to provide it to you, look in other places for a locksmith. Try to find an organisation that responds to the phone with their particular service name.
  • Request an Estimate. Before having the locksmith come to your house or car, be sure to get an estimate that includes the cost of all labor and the replacement parts for the lock. Respectable locksmiths will have the ability to give you a quote over the phone.
  • Inquire about additional charges including: if you will be charged extra for services in the middle of the night or weekends or if there is a charge by the millage they need to take a trip. If as soon as the locksmith arrives they are charging a greater price than on the phone, don’t permit them to begin working. Beware to never ever sign a blank document to license work.
  • Examine Credentials. Make certain that the locksmith you employ is insured so you will be covered in case the repair results in damages. Upon arrival, ask the locksmith to offer identification and/or a company card. It’s likewise crucial to inspect if the business name and logo design on their company cards match the name and logo design on the billing and vehicle. A reliable locksmith will also ask for to see your identification to make sure it’s actually your property they are doing work on.
  • Save Their Information. After the locksmith has actually completed the task, get an itemized invoice that includes: parts, labor, mileage, and other fees and save this file for future recommendation. If you believe you have actually found a trusted locksmith, you need to keep the business’ name and details kept in your wallet or cellular phone in case their services are needed in the future.

Possible Scam Scenarios

  • Offering a low rate for the fix then raising the rate on the labor or including mileage cost to the task.
  • Claiming a lock is unable to be chosen, then drilling it off and replacing it with an expensive replacement lock.
    Using a regional, genuine locksmith organisation information such as an address and/or a similar sounding name when business is actually situated in another city or state.
  • Spoofing any regional contact number, when your call is really directed to a call center who then releases a “mobile specialist.”
    Whether it’s for a planned home enhancement, or an emergency lock-out scenario, using a credible locksmith is important. Do your research before working with a locksmith for non-emergency circumstances and have a locksmith’s contact details that you have actually currently researched useful for those emergency circumstances.

Loughshinny (/lɒxˈʃɪni/ lokh-SHIN-i; Irish: Loch Sionnaigh)[2] is a small village in North County Dublin, Ireland. The seaside village is between Skerries and Rush. Loughshinny’s more famous landmarks are the Martello Tower on the nearby headland of Drumanagh and some unusual rock formations visible on some of the many coastal walks in the area. The village is located in the townland of the same name which is part of the civil parish of Lusk.[3]

The headland of Drumanagh contains a major Iron Age fort, where important Roman artifacts have been found. Some archaeologists have suggested the fort was a bridgehead for Roman military campaigns, while others suggest it was a Roman trading colony or a native Irish settlement that traded with Roman Britain.[4][5]
